 I am just curious for an explanation from those who use the shorter rods.  Just posting you use it like it would be an issue to do so puzzles me.  No wrong answer, just curious.  For me, I have learned to work all my baits just as effectively with the longer rods and having that extra length on the figure eight is a huge benefit.  Have any of you who still use a short rod for jerkbaits tried a longer rod to work the same bait?
 
 I carried 3 legends with me all summer. A big dawg, slingblade, and the jerk. I use the 7'6 jerk with a curado for creepers, WTD, and jerk baits because I own a bass boat that sits low in the water. Any bait that my rod tip is twitched downward I use this rod. I hit the water too often with longer rods.  If I was fishing out of a 620 that would be a different story. I could easily clear a longer rod.
 
 P.s. The combo is as light as a bass rig and can be cast effortless all day.
